Durston Park in Anaconda, Montana is a vibrant community destination known for its family-friendly amenities, beautiful walkways, and pet-friendly trails. While not a dedicated dog park, it welcomes leashed dogs, making it a great spot for dog-friendly outings in Anaconda. Local reviews praise the park’s shady picnic spots, scenic bridges, and extensive network of walking and biking paths. You’ll find plenty of parking and easy access to the park’s many attractions, including a themed splash pad, playgrounds, and a charming creek that’s a favorite for families (caution: creek currents can be strong).
Dog owners appreciate the availability of doggy bags and trash cans throughout the park, ensuring a clean and convenient visit. While dogs must remain on leash, Durston Park stands out for its natural shade, picnic areas, and welcoming community vibe—making it an excellent choice for those seeking a pet-friendly park in Anaconda.
